syngyng

Middle English

/ˈsinɡinɡ/

noun
Definitions
  • Singing; recital of a song.
  • The performance of the sacrament of Mass.
  • Birdsong; the noise of birds singing.
  • (rare) Recitation of chants.
  • (rare) The sound of wine undergoing fermentation.

Etymology

Affix from Middle English singen.
